NimBold 3a76c6f5d7 fix(security): redact secrets from plaintext persistence
- Strip password, cookies, and headers from download_queue before writing
  to store.bin; secrets remain in-memory for the active session only.
- Move extension pairing token from PersistedSettings to the OS keychain,
  rotating it on upgrade from versions that persisted it as plaintext.
- Add ignores_legacy_extension_pairing_token_field test to confirm serde
  silently drops the old field so existing installs migrate cleanly.
- Document intentional retention of URLs (signed params are the download
  source and cannot be redacted without breaking resume/retry).

NimBold 292240cb71 fix(media-download): resolve bundled aria2c and ffmpeg via restricted PATH instead of relying on system binaries
yt-dlp's --downloader aria2c searched PATH for the bare name, but
Firelink's bundled binaries use target-triple suffixed names
(e.g. aria2c-aarch64-apple-darwin) — so yt-dlp could never find them.

Add resolve_bundled_binary_path() helper that locates sidecar binaries
in production (.app bundle) and dev mode. Before spawning yt-dlp, create
a temp directory with bare-name symlinks to the suffixed binaries, set
PATH=tempdir:/usr/bin:/bin, and pass --ffmpeg-location pointing there.

Existing Settings → Engine checks (test_ffmpeg, test_aria2c via RPC,
test_ytdlp) continue using app_handle.shell().sidecar() and are
unaffected.

NimBold b8b4f9e437 fix(aria2): add readiness loop and surface real spawn errors to frontend
aria2c was spawned without a readiness check, causing the frontend to
always see 'error sending request for url' even when the process was
merely starting slowly. If spawn or sidecar creation failed, the error
was only logged and never surfaced to the user.

- Add 5-second readiness loop (poll aria2.getVersion every 100ms) after
  spawning aria2c during app setup, blocking setup until RPC is available
  or timeout expires.
- Store spawn/readiness errors in Aria2DaemonGuard.startup_error and
  check it in test_aria2c before attempting RPC, so the real error
  reason reaches the frontend.
- Keep child process lifecycle in Aria2DaemonGuard (killed on Drop).

NimBold f6851682dd feat(retry): add connection-aware exponential backoff across all download backends
Transient network drops and Wi-Fi timeouts no longer promote a download
straight to a hard Failed state. A shared retry engine classifies the
error, emits a transient `Retrying` state, and runs a 3-strike
exponential backoff (2s / 5s / 10s) while preserving the active download
allocation (semaphore permit / worker slot). Resumability primitives are
reused on every retry so no downloaded bytes are discarded.

Engine core (src-tauri/src/retry.rs, new):
- BACKOFF_SCHEDULE = [2s, 5s, 10s], MAX_RETRIES = 3
- backoff_for(strike): schedule index with graceful clamp beyond range
- is_transient_network_error(msg): string classifier covering reqwest,
  yt-dlp, and aria2c phrasing; permanent conditions (HTTP 401/403/404/
  410/451, not-found, permission denied, out-of-disk) checked first so
  they always fail fast
- backoff_and_emit / backoff_and_emit_cancel: cancel-safe sleep helpers
  driving a Retrying state emit before each delay
- 9 unit tests covering schedule math, clamping, transient vs permanent
  classification, and permanent-wins-over-transient precedence

State model (src-tauri/src/ipc.rs):
- DownloadStatus::Retrying variant (serialized "retrying")
- DownloadStateEvent::retrying(id, reason) constructor
- Regenerated TypeScript binding: src/bindings/DownloadStatus.ts

Native reqwest backend (src-tauri/src/download.rs):
- DownloadEvent::Retrying variant (headless mirror)
- CoordinatorEventSink::emit_retrying() drives the production
  download-state channel with status "retrying"
- download_file retry core rewritten: transient -> emit_retrying ->
  backoff_for sleep inside a control_rx select (pause/cancel honored
  mid-backoff) -> re-issue Range header; permanent errors or strike
  exhaustion advance to the next URL then hard Failed

yt-dlp media backend (src-tauri/src/lib.rs):
- child spawn+stream loop wrapped in a 3-strike re-spawn loop; stderr
  tail classified and, if transient, the process is re-spawned after
  backoff (--continue resumes); --retry-wait=2 added to aria2c downloader

aria2c backend (src-tauri/src/queue.rs):
- retry-wait=2 option so aria2's internal retries are not rapid-fire
- handle_aria2_download_error: intercepts transient onDownloadError,
  backs off, re-issues addUri, and rotates the stale gid -> id mapping
  via rotate_aria2_gid (fresh addUri mints a new gid; not rotating would
  detach subsequent WS events and leak the semaphore permit permanently)
- aria2_payloads / aria2_retry_strikes tracking with cleanup on terminal
  outcomes

Verification: cargo build clean; cargo test --lib 37 passed / 0 failed.
